Output 34ffbc24faefd55c99d0dc46e8bd7695734d70322811372d90771be3fb3caaed:4

value
578702
script pubkey
OP_0 OP_PUSHBYTES_20 c2d144f0a5a521b754646f7a75475984eca5a5be
address
bc1qctg5fu9955smw4rydaa8236esnk2tfd7sa9j6x
transaction
34ffbc24faefd55c99d0dc46e8bd7695734d70322811372d90771be3fb3caaed
confirmations
137939
spent
false